He leaves behind his beloved wife Janet of 64 years; children, Rich (Coeur d’Alene, ID), Paul (Kingston) and Kathy (Poulsbo); four grandchildren, Shana, Tricia, Jacob, and Marina; four great grandchildren, Jessie, Samantha, Carly Jo, and Jarek, many nieces and nephews; and countless friends.
Ray was preceded in death by his parents, L. Fred Lundy M.D. and Ruby Leedom, his brother Leroy and Ray’s son John.
Ray was born in Seattle and spent most of his life in the Pacific Northwest. He served with the U.S. Navy in the Pacific during World War II, graduated from the University of Washington with a degree in Business Administration then heartily joined the business community. He had many vocations beginning with New York Life even being honored with top sales, was a partner in Day N’ Night automotive speed shop, and retired from Peoples Bank. Ray and Janet enjoyed raising their family in Seattle. In retirement, they traveled both internationally and domestically and he enjoyed reading and gardening.
Ray was deeply loved and will be missed.
